Transaction 2e830ab785e256c151db8628cf89856dcd7528891ccd949f5426bb48b7277edc

1 Input
2 Outputs
  • 2e830ab785e256c151db8628cf89856dcd7528891ccd949f5426bb48b7277edc:0
  • value  40689
    address  3FCFQgBkMCbXMjaSYYwB99kpsXgGAhGTZ9
  • 2e830ab785e256c151db8628cf89856dcd7528891ccd949f5426bb48b7277edc:1
  • value  1230747
    address  bc1qesqf4wg6huyy0ua0wzmhkc6gnunvkuqfrf7rm2